Post by: Holliday on November 05, 2015, 06:58:28 AM
I am going to burn some wallets on to M-Disc DVD's.

I hope the wallets are created and burned on an air gapped machine.

In which case you should just use the burning software that comes with the OS.


Title: Re: Nero vs Windows burner
Post by: Holliday on November 05, 2015, 07:00:54 AM
I don't use cds any more, usb and mobile phones are the new way, transfer the files to your phone and you can share them whenever you want. I used nero a lot in the past and i was very satisfied with it.

M-Disc is specifically designed to avoid data rot.

I would imagine OP isn't all that interested in sharing his wallets.
